				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Bates has resumed its popular series of TGIF lectures by faculty members and students at 4:15 p.m. Fridays while school is in session.</p>
<p>The theme for the first semester&#8217;s talks is the 1996 presidential campaign. All are open to the public at no charge.<span id="more-17828"></span></p>
<p>Here is a schedule for the talks through Nov. 8:</p>
<p>Sept. 27: Renee Leduc, a Bates junior and delegate to the Democratic National Convention, on Reflections from Chicago, Room 113, Carnegie Science Hall.</p>
<p>Oct. 4, Elizabeth Tobin, associate professor of history, on &#8220;The Politics of Abortion,&#8221; Edmund S. Muskie Archives.</p>
<p>Oct. 11: David Aschauer, the Elmer W. Campbell Professor of Economics, on &#8220;The Domestic Economy in the Campaign of 1996,&#8221; Carnegie 113.</p>
<p>Oct. 25, Georgia Nigro, associate professor of psychology, on &#8220;The Politics of the Family,&#8221; Carnegie 113.</p>
<p>Nov. 1, Douglas Hodgkin, professor of political science, and Christopher Beam, lecturer in history, on &#8220;Who Will Win and Why,&#8221; Muskie Archives.</p>
<p>Nov. 8, James Carignan, dean of the college, moderating a panel discussion on &#8220;Who Won and Why, Muskie Archives.&#8221;</p>
